Learning outcomes
Through this course the student learns the basic elements of Classical Mechanics: vectorial analysis, kinematics laws, dynamics both of point and of single body, work and energy concept. At the end of this course, students will learn: 1) to use mathematical models as a medium for quantitative reasoning and describing physical reality, 2) to apply the classical conservation laws as a basis of deriving and understanding physics principles, 3) to describe physics concepts verbally, graphically, and mathematically, 4) problem solving skills related to physics principles.
